The unexpected death was investigated by the Orange County Sheriff-Coroner's office, which announced on September 22 that the cause of death was suffocation during a severe epileptic seizure. In 2003, Al Joyner married Alisha Biehn and has three children. On 21 September 1998, Florence Griffith-Joyner died at home in California when she suffocated during a severe seizure in her sleep. She passed away in her sleep at home at the Canyon Crest neighborhood of Mission Viejo, California.
